Alamdie found a monosable tetrahadron, but was probably others. Which property did they share?

Although it may seem like a simple question, “a statement like” a tetrahedron monostable “is easily described with a simple formula or a small set of equations,” said Pap.

The team realized that in any monosable tetrahedron, the three ends (where the pair of the mouth combined) should be formed – which measures more than 90 degrees. This will ensure that one face hangs on the other, lets it press.

Mathematicians then showed that any tetrahedron that features can be monotiable if its mass is located in one of the four “loading zones” – small tetrahedral regions in the original size. Until the mass center falls inside the loading zone, the tetrahedron will simply balance a face.
